Football Wins Thriller On Homecoming, Downs Greensboro 34-28

Rocky Mount, NC - On a gorgeous night for football, Wesleyan defeated Greensboro 34-28 on Homecoming. In front of a massive crowd, Anthony Byrd would carry the ball 28 times and rush for 162 yards on the Pride. The string of dominance continues for Byrd as over the past two weeks, he has accounted for 414 yards of total offense, making him one of the most versatile backs in the country. 

Wesleyan would trot out a trio of quarterbacks including Zachary Marquis who would come in the 4th quarter and account for two touchdowns in the last five minutes of the game, His 107 yards would give the Bishops the come from behind victory and would bring a sold out Vernon T. Bradley Jr. Stadium to life. The game winning TD would come with 1:52 on the clock as Marquis would find Javarion Smith in the end zone to cap off a seven play 56 yard drive. 

On defense, Shefield Smith, Andrew Brown, and Eric Cooper would be the leading tacklers for Wesleyan accounting for 24 total tackles and two tackles for loss. Cooper would come up with the game winning sack as the Pride were stopped short of midfield with under a minute left on the clock to secure the victory.

Game Notes:
  • Off to a 2-1 start in conference play, Wesleyan now has back-to-back years with two wins in conference play. Currently, the Battling Bishops are 4th in the league.
  • Junior Anthony Byrd is off to the hottest start by a tail back in years for the Battling Bishop offense. His 414 total yards and four touchdowns in the past two weeks, ranks him as a top three back in Division III by D3data.com.
